Class SuperUserScheduleService
java.lang.Object
dev.getelements.elements.service.mission.SuperUserScheduleService
- All Implemented Interfaces:
ScheduleService
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ptioncreateSchedule(CreateScheduleRequest createScheduleRequest) voiddeleteSchedule(String scheduleNameOrId) getScheduleByNameOrId(String scheduleNameOrId) getSchedules(int offset, int count) getSchedules(int offset, int count, String search) jakarta.inject.Provider<Transaction> voidsetScheduleDao(ScheduleDao scheduleDao) voidsetScheduleEventDao(ScheduleEventDao scheduleEventDao) voidsetTransactionProvider(jakarta.inject.Provider<Transaction> transactionProvider) voidsetValidationHelper(ValidationHelper validationHelper) updateSchedule(String scheduleNameOrId, UpdateScheduleRequest updatedScheduleRequest)
-
Constructor Details
-
SuperUserScheduleService
public SuperUserScheduleService()
-
-
Method Details
-
createSchedule
- Specified by:
createSchedulein interfaceScheduleService
-
getScheduleByNameOrId
- Specified by:
getScheduleByNameOrIdin interfaceScheduleService
-
getSchedules
- Specified by:
getSchedulesin interfaceScheduleService
-
getSchedules
- Specified by:
getSchedulesin interfaceScheduleService
-
updateSchedule
public Schedule updateSchedule(String scheduleNameOrId, UpdateScheduleRequest updatedScheduleRequest) - Specified by:
updateSchedulein interfaceScheduleService
-
deleteSchedule
- Specified by:
deleteSchedulein interfaceScheduleService
-
getScheduleDao
-
setScheduleDao
-
getValidationHelper
-
setValidationHelper
-
getScheduleEventDao
-
setScheduleEventDao
-
getTransactionProvider
-
setTransactionProvider
@Inject public void setTransactionProvider(jakarta.inject.Provider<Transaction> transactionProvider)
-